Participate in Industry Events
It is crucial to participate in events in order to expand your circle of friends. Participants gather at trade shows or conferences to learn about the latest trends, technologies, or services. These events bring together experts in your field, as well as others interested in learning about it.
Tip Tip: Look through the calendar of events on the web in Palmerston North or talk to your friends for recommendations.
Sign up to Professional Associations
Professional associations are an additional effective way to get exposure to numerous opportunities within specific industries. They offer members advantages like newsletters, job boards and access databases with contacts of other members or individuals working in the same profession.
Tip Find online professional associations focusing on areas that you are keen on, or ask around your coworkers.

Meetups and Small Gatherings
Meetup. Meetup.com offers opportunities to meet individuals who share similar preferences to yours, while also allowing to have face-to-face discussions that can help develop relationships swiftly. Another option is to organize small-scale gatherings, or after-work drinks to meet people from your industry, building trust and rapport.
Tips: Utilize LinkedIn messages/private messages to inquire about upcoming events or other notifications that may occur in the near future.
Informational Interviews
You can gain valuable information through an informational meeting with someone who is at a higher stage of career than yourself. They could be in a position to give you information on the most important skills that need to be learned and also give you their experience.
Tip Prepare well in advance of the interview. Research the person/organisation and come up with relevant questions. Also, be sure to have a thoughtful network information included, such as "how the individual became involved with the organization".

Common Questions and Answers
What is the most effective way to network with experts in my field of knowledge?
Some of the best methods to meet professionals in your field is by attending industry events, registering with professional associations or associations using social media platforms like LinkedIn and soliciting introductions through acquaintances.
What can I do to follow-up following an event with a networker?
It’s important to stay in touch with the new contacts you’ve made after an event on networking. Send them a personal message or email thanking them for their time and expressing interest in staying connected. Think about suggesting a different way to keep the conversation going. For example, you might suggest meeting to have a cup of coffee.
How do I stand out in networking events?
To make yourself be noticed at networking events, concentrate on being genuine and engaging in meaningful conversations. Prepare yourself with thoughtful questions and be attentive to others’ responses. Think about bringing business cards or other documents that demonstrate your skills and experience.
How can I maintain my network over time?
To maintain your network over time, aim to keep in contact regularly, without overloading your contacts. Keep track of important details about every person, like their hobbies or places they work. Send updates on your career or any news from your industry that you think might be of interest to the contact.
Should I only network with those who are higher up in my company or in my field?
It’s not enough to just build relationships within one company or area. It is essential to establish connections across all levels. Connecting with colleagues can expand your knowledge and skills, and connecting with top professionals can lead to mentorship or career opportunities.
